Disability shower installation services involve the design and setup of accessible shower areas tailored to meet specific mobility and safety needs. These installations often include features such as low or no-threshold entryways, grab bars, non-slip flooring, and seating options to enhance stability and ease of use. Service providers work to ensure that the shower space accommodates individuals with disabilities or limited mobility, promoting independence and comfort in daily routines.

This service addresses common challenges faced by individuals with mobility impairments, such as difficulty entering traditional showers, risk of slips and falls, and the need for supportive features. Properly installed disability showers help reduce safety hazards, minimize the need for assistance, and improve overall accessibility within the bathroom. By upgrading existing shower areas or installing new accessible units, these services contribute to creating a safer and more functional environment for users.

Properties that typically utilize disability shower installation services include residential homes, especially those adapted for elderly residents or individuals with disabilities. Additionally, assisted living facilities, nursing homes, and healthcare centers often seek these services to meet accessibility standards and improve the quality of life for their residents. Commercial properties that serve the public, such as community centers or accessible public restrooms, may also require specialized shower installations to comply with accessibility regulations.

Installation Costs - The typical cost for installing a disability shower ranges from $1,500 to $4,000, depending on the project's complexity and materials used. Basic models tend to be on the lower end, while customized features increase the price. Local service providers can provide detailed estimates tailored to specific needs.

Material Expenses - The price of shower materials varies widely, with standard options costing around $300 to $1,200. High-end or specialty materials, such as textured or anti-slip surfaces, can raise costs further. Contractors can advise on suitable materials within different budget ranges.

Labor Charges - Labor costs for disability shower installation typically range from $500 to $2,000. Factors influencing labor expenses include existing plumbing adjustments and accessibility modifications. Local pros can assess the scope and provide precise labor estimates.

Additional Features - Adding features like grab bars, seating, or walk-in designs can increase overall costs by $200 to $1,000 or more. The inclusion of these amenities depends on individual accessibility requirements and preferences. Service providers can help identify options that fit different budgets.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of installing a disability shower? Installing a disability shower can improve accessibility and safety for individuals with mobility challenges, making daily routines easier and reducing the risk of slips and falls.

What types of disability showers are available? There are various options including walk-in showers, low-threshold showers, and roll-in showers, each designed to accommodate different mobility needs and space constraints.

How long does a disability shower installation typically take? Installation times can vary depending on the complexity of the project and the existing bathroom setup; a professional contractor can provide a more specific estimate.

What should be considered when choosing a disability shower? Factors include accessibility features, size, safety elements like grab bars, and compatibility with existing bathroom fixtures.
